Output 2cdfd8a9e39187f8d64ecf5e011aa9a4373a2acb143eaaf4c386ea182f1bbfde:1

value
594490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f707e904b87bae3aef01a16f2625f7a43fca24ed OP_EQUAL
address
3QDCJYAdsTHAo31JQNLgjYEtckqekDhHMc
transaction
2cdfd8a9e39187f8d64ecf5e011aa9a4373a2acb143eaaf4c386ea182f1bbfde
confirmations
402632
spent
true